Your opportunity

As Marketing Manager, Digital Channels and Campaigns , you will:

Plan, prioritise and execute integrated, scalable digital experiences across Asset Management property websites, apps and CRM platforms that that bring convenience, value and joy to our guests, tenants, partners and end-users.

Contribute to commercial property customer strategy to create a vision for end-to-end experiences, products, services, technology that attract, engage and retain loyal customers.

Map insights and trends to forecast the needs and expectations of the future customer to identify opportunities for innovation and shape the most relevant and resonant experiences going forward.

Ensure the seamless alignment across the teams.

Your responsibilities will include:

  • Managing digital channels, collaborating with broader Customer and Strategy, Portfolio, Fund, Research and Digital teams to deliver customer and business outcomes, including:
  • Drive a customer-led vision for Asset Management property apps, websites and CRM platforms, informed by an understanding of business strategies and objectives.
  • Deliver the website, app and CRM activation plans for national marketing and customer engagement programs with the focus on amplification of those programs through digital channels to drive high performance and return on investment.
  • Act as a trusted advisor, collaborator and subject matter expert on Asset Management property apps, web sites and CRM platforms.
  • Through training, guidelines and process, ensure that asset teams are optimising their website, app and CRM efforts to drive efficiency, exceptional experiences and commercial outcomes.
  • Execute and support the property data strategy and develop a suite of data acquisition, augmentation and personalisation tactics across key digital touch points including WiFi, apps and websites.
  • Manage website, app and CRM projects including requirements gathering, briefing, procurement, planning and ensuring project governance and documentation.
  • Collaborate with the Technology team to ensure website, app and CRM development processes are clearly defined.
  • Collaborate with the Analytics team to define measurable metrics of success, setting KPIs and ROI targets for website, app and CRM activities across the portfolio and manage the regular website, app and CRM reporting.
  • Drive digital marketing innovation and working closely with the Technology team and external partners to acquire and make best use of class-leading marketing technology.
  • Proactively engage with industry bodies, and emerging industry innovative concepts and trends (competitor, internal and external) and communicate outcomes.
  • Provide marketing support to Asset Management stakeholders across key website, app and CRM platforms.

Your point of difference

  • A minimum of 7 years’ experience managing website, app and CRM platforms, enhancement delivery and projects.
  • Demonstrated experience with a range of website/app content management and CRM platforms including Sitecore and Salesforce Marketing Cloud.
  • Demonstrated experience of project delivery that has involved collaboration with design, marketing and technology teams.
  • Demonstrated experience translating website, app and CRM reporting into actionable insights.
  • Ability to manage stakeholders in wider Customer and Strategy, Retail Operations and Technology teams.
  • Tertiary qualification in Digital, Business, Customer, Marketing or equivalent is desirable.
  • A proactive and self-motivated approach with the ability to solve problems, improve system and procedural efficiency and effectiveness, and resolve issues as they arise.
